"Turn It Up" is a song Paris Hilton's debut album Paris The song was planned as the second single from the album, but the plans were scrapped and "Nothing In This World" was sent out in its place. Parishiltonrecord.com confirms in its 'News' section that "Nothing In This World" is the second single. The song still headed to clubs, however, and the promo single that contained several remixes were sent to clubs, and made available for purchase. The single went to #1 on Billboard US Hot Dance chart. The single was released in Canada, but did not enter the respective singles chart because it received limited airplay and a music video was not comissoned.

[edit] Trivia

  • The track was previously set to be the first lead single off the album, with a release date set for May 9, 2006; however, "Stars Are Blind" was released first.
  • At the beginning and at the end of the song, Hilton can be heard whispering "Scott Storch"; the track's producer. Also her famous quote "That's Hot" can be heard at the beginning.
  • The track has been released as a download single track in the iTunes music store as of July 12, 2006; although iTunes music store says it was released July 18, 2006.
